Eligibility and Payout Mechanics
To even qualify for the Creator Fund, your account must meet specific criteria, including being at least 18 years old, having at least 10,000 followers, and accumulating 100,000 video views in the last 30 days. Once inside, the payout is not tied to a fixed rate per view. Instead, your earnings are determined by a combination of your region, the total fund available for the period, and your share of overall engagement. This means that two creators with identical view counts can earn very different amounts based on their audience's activity.
Diversifying Income Beyond the Fund
Relying solely on the Creator Fund is a risky strategy for anyone asking how many TikTok views to make money. Savvy creators build multiple revenue streams to create financial stability. Brand partnerships and sponsored content often become the primary income source, allowing for significantly higher earnings than the Fund. In these arrangements, payment is based on deliverables and audience reach rather than a pure view count, rewarding creators who have built a trusted and influential community.
Affiliate marketing links in your bio or through TikTok's shopping features.
Selling digital products like courses, presets, or exclusive content.
Offering services such as consulting, coaching, or video editing.
Launching and promoting your own physical or print-on-demand merchandise.
The Role of Virality and Consistency
A single viral video can generate substantial income through tips, direct creator payouts, and a surge in brand interest. However, virality is unpredictable and cannot be engineered as a consistent income source. The most reliable path to answering how many TikTok views to make money lies in consistency. Regularly posting high-quality content builds an audience that returns reliably, making you a more attractive partner for brands and a more stable earner over time.
Calculating Your Realistic Earnings
It is essential to have realistic expectations when translating views into cash. While estimates vary, the Creator Fund typically generates a few dollars per 1,000 views. A more substantial income is almost always linked to a creator's ability to leverage their audience.
